Types of Gaming Chairs:


Racing Style Gaming Chairs:

Racing-style gaming chairs are designed to mimic the seats found in race cars. They are known for their ergonomic design, with adjustable armrests, backrests, and lumbar support. These chairs are perfect for gamers who spend long hours in front of their screens.


Rocker Gaming Chairs:

Rocker gaming chairs are designed to sit directly on the floor and provide a unique gaming experience. They are equipped with built-in speakers and subwoofers, which provide an immersive audio experience. These chairs are ideal for console gamers who want to get closer to the action.


PC Gaming Chairs:

PC gaming chairs are designed specifically for PC gamers. They are equipped with features like adjustable armrests, backrests, and lumbar support. They also come with a swivel base, which allows gamers to easily move around their desk while playing.


Features to Consider:


Material:

The material of the gaming chair is an essential factor to consider. The most common materials used are leather, fabric, and mesh. Leather provides a premium feel, while fabric and mesh are more breathable and suitable for warmer environments.


Ergonomics:

Ergonomics is the science of designing products to optimize human well-being and performance. A good gaming chair should have an ergonomic design that supports the natural curves of the spine and provides adequate lumbar support.


Adjustability:

Adjustability is a crucial factor to consider when choosing a gaming chair. The chair should be adjustable in height, backrest angle, and armrests. This will help gamers find the most comfortable position for long gaming sessions.


Weight Capacity:

The weight capacity of the gaming chair is also an essential factor to consider. Most gaming chairs have a weight capacity of 250-300 pounds, but some high-end models can support up to 400 pounds.
